Definition of regionality - Reverso English Dictionary
Noun
1.
area focusRare quality of being related to a regionRare
- The regionality of the cuisine is evident in its flavors.
2.
geographyRare pertaining to a specific district or areaRare
- The regionality of the festival attracts local tourists.
Origin of regionality
Latin, regio (region)
